in order to keep the community spirit going and as an example for other users finding this Post via the search functionality I spend a little bit of time for this discontinued SoundPoint running and older Version of SIP 3.1.7 to create a working solution.
There may be other ways and the Admin Guide and the Feature Descriptions & Technical Notifications and other public Forums hold plenty of examples.
Example Configuration (community_example.zip) attached to this post (Please ensure to use the correct XML formatting)
content of the efk.cfg:
efk.version="2" efk.efklist.1.mname="AstTrans" efk.efklist.1.use.active="1" efk.efklist.1.status="1" efk.efklist.1.label="Forum" efk.efklist.1.action.string="#7$Trefer$"
content of the softkey.cfg:
feature.18.name="enhanced-feature-keys" feature.18.enabled="1" key.scrolling.timeout="1" key.IP_500.37.function.prim="SpeedDial" key.IP_500.37.subPoint.prim="4" softkey.1.label="Forum" softkey.1.action="$S4$" softkey.1.enable="1" softkey.1.precede="1" softkey.1.use.active="1"
content of the MAC-directory.xml (replace with the real mac address of the Phone you would like to apply this to):
<item>
<fn>AstTrans</fn>
<ct>!AstTrans</ct>
<sd>4</sd>
</item>
Above remaps the Transfer Hard Key with Speed Dial 4 that uses the efk functionality to send the #7, in addition is adds a new Softkey (Forum) that has the same effect as the Transfer Hard Key hiding the original Transfer Softkey and moving the new Softkey to the 1st presented Softkey in the Display.
